Default outboard weight

Hi to all, been thinking of repowering my Mariah 180 Diablo and the weight of the new four stoke engines has been scaring me. At the moment it wears a 150hp two stroke at 180kg. The new 150-175hp are at 210-230 kgs. Does anyone know if the extra 50kg would be an issue.

    Default Re: outboard weight

    Hi all, just an update, I went and repowered to a 150 HP four stroke. Overall fell isn’t the same as the 150 hp two stroke. Although the engine performs well as it planes at 9 knots and cruises at 16 knots with a consumption of 0.4 ltrs (as I’m still breaking in the engine) it doesn’t seem to fell the same way as it did with the old two stroke .
